What Does a Cat Access Door Installer Actually Do?

The process of installing a cat door by a professional is more than simply cutting a hole and placing a flap. It's a detailed service designed to make sure optimal performance and visual integration.

Here's a typical breakdown of what a cat door installer will do:

  1. Consultation and Assessment: The process frequently begins with an assessment. The installer will discuss your needs, evaluate your existing doors or walls, and identify the very best location and type of cat door for your home and your cat. They will consider factors like door product, thickness, and the existence of any wiring or pipes that might be impacted.
  2. Door Selection Guidance: If you have not already picked a cat door, the installer can offer guidance on choosing the best type. They can advise on functions like flap type (standard, magnetic, microchip), size, and material, ensuring it fits your cat's size and your security choices. They may even offer a series of doors for you to select from.
  3. Exact Measurement and Marking: Accurate measurements are vital for a successful installation.   4. Cutting and Installation: Using specialized tools, the installer will thoroughly cut the opening in your picked location. Whether it's a wood door, glass panel, or wall, they will employ the proper techniques to ensure a tidy and precise cut. They will then set up the cat door frame and secure it strongly in place.
  5. Sealing and Weatherproofing: A crucial step is ensuring the cat door is effectively sealed and weatherproofed. The installer will use proper sealants to prevent drafts, water ingress, and insect entry around the door frame, maintaining the energy efficiency and comfort of your home.
  6. Clean-up and Demonstration: Once the installation is total, a professional installer will clean up the work location, getting rid of any particles and ensuring your home is left tidy. They will also demonstrate the functionality of the cat door, describing any functions and using advice on how to train your cat to utilize it, if required.
